elainepzfk969958 profile

elainepzfk969958 - Profile

About me

Profile

The digital age has left an indelible mark on our existence. Every click, every post, and even some online purchase contributes to a vast web of data known as your digital footprint. While this

https://indexedbookmarks.com/story18732109/wipe-your-digital-footprint-the-ultimate-guide-to-deletion